I have an assembly within which the axis system that appears under measure distance, projected distance, has disappeared. The tape measure ribbon has disappeared also. I am working in NX7.5. Is there a way to turn this off and on? It is a very good visual aid and makes picking the direction along a standard axis quick and easy. The same axis system has dissapeared in the assemblies move component command. I opened another part and it is still visible there. I also did a show hide to show all to make sure it wasn't hidden. I hope someone knows how this can disappear.

RE: Projectied Distance axis system and tape measure

The axis and the 'tape measure' are not retained after you leave the dialog. However, there is an option in the 'Results Display' section of the dialog where you can retain the 'Dimension' as well as a graphical representation of the distance between the measured points.

I don't have a problem with it not being retained after I leave the dialog box. I would like it to be visible and available while I am in the dialog box and it is not. I tried show dimension and create line "results display" and I don't get any graphical representations nor does the dimension stay. I only get the distance shown in the standard box. I had someone else open this assembly and they have the same issue with the "axis" and "tape measure" not showing up.
